Clinical Diagnosis
The Clinical Diagnosis is a selected course for the third year college students enrolled at the Department of Microbiology, Immunology and Biopharmaceuticals, NCYU. The background of medical microbiology and immunology are required. This is a course for the entire year (two semesters), the first semester include the clinical microbiology and the second semester includes the clinical hematology and immunology. The students will learn the basic principle and technology of the clinical diagnosis, the methods used to identify each pathogen, how to measure each item, and the relation of each item with diseases.
